excel公式固定数值怎么设置
作者:百问excel教程网
|
231人看过
发布时间:2026-03-19 03:56:39
在Excel公式中固定数值,通常指锁定单元格引用,防止公式在复制或填充时引用位置自动变化,核心方法是使用绝对引用符号“$”或借助名称管理器等功能。掌握这一技巧能确保公式计算始终指向特定数据,大幅提升表格处理的准确性与效率。本文将系统解析多种固定数值的实用场景与方法,助你彻底解决“excel公式固定数值怎么设置”的常见困惑。
你是不是也遇到过这样的烦恼:在Excel里精心写好的公式,一拖动填充或者复制到其他单元格,计算结果就全乱套了?原本想计算某个固定成本的比例,公式却自作主张地引用了别的单元格。这其实就是因为公式中的单元格引用没有“固定”住。今天,我们就来彻底搞懂这个核心操作——excel公式固定数值怎么设置。
理解引用变动的根源:相对引用与绝对引用 要固定数值,首先得明白Excel公式引用的默认逻辑。当你输入“=A1+B1”这样的公式时,Excel默认使用“相对引用”。它的意思是:“从当前单元格出发,找到左边第0列、上方第0行的那个格子(A1),以及左边第0列、上方第0行的那个格子(B1)进行相加”。当你把这个公式向下填充到下一行时,公式会自动变成“=A2+B2”,引用位置“相对地”发生了移动。这种设计在需要连续计算同类数据时非常方便,但一旦我们需要某个引用点“钉死”不动时,麻烦就来了。 绝对引用的核心:美元符号“$”的妙用 固定数值,或者说锁定单元格引用的核心工具,就是键盘上的美元符号“$”。它就像一个定位锁,加在单元格地址的行号或列标前,就能阻止对应部分在公式复制时发生变化。具体来说有三种形态:第一种是“$A$1”,这表示同时锁定列(A)和行(1),无论公式复制到哪里,它都坚定不移地引用A1单元格。第二种是“A$1”,这表示只锁定行号(1),不锁定列标(A)。当公式横向拖动时,列标会从A变成B、C,但行号始终是1。第三种是“$A1”,表示只锁定列标(A),不锁定行号(1)。当公式纵向拖动时,行号会从1变成2、3,但列始终是A列。 实战场景一:固定单价计算总价 假设你有一张产品订单表,A列是产品名称,B列是数量,而产品的单价统一存放在C1单元格。你需要在D列计算每个产品的总价。如果在D2单元格输入“=B2C1”后直接向下填充,到了D3单元格,公式会变成“=B3C2”,但C2是空的,导致结果错误。正确的做法是在D2输入“=B2$C$1”。这里的“$C$1”将单价单元格完全锁定。这样,无论公式被复制到D列的任何一行,乘数都永远是C1单元格里的那个固定数值。 实战场景二:创建固定比率参照表 在做数据分析时,我们常常需要用一个固定的税率表或折扣率表作为参照。比如,一个根据销售额区间确定提成比例的表格。提成比例表单独放在一片区域(例如M1:N5)。在主计算表中,我们需要用VLOOKUP(查找函数)去匹配这个比例。如果查找区域不固定,公式就会出错。这时,你应该将VLOOKUP函数的第二个参数(查找区域)设为绝对引用,例如“=VLOOKUP(A2, $M$1:$N$5, 2, FALSE)”。这样,无论公式被复制到哪里,它都会在固定的M1到N5这个区域内进行查找,确保参照数据的准确性。 快捷键:高效切换引用类型的法宝 在编辑栏里手动输入“$”符号当然可以,但效率不高。有一个非常高效的快捷键:F4键(在部分笔记本电脑上可能是Fn+F4组合键)。在编辑公式时,用鼠标选中或手动输入单元格地址(如A1),然后按下F4键,你会发现它会在“A1” -> “$A$1” -> “A$1” -> “$A1” -> “A1”这四种引用类型之间循环切换。你可以根据需求快速切换到想要的锁定模式,这能极大提升公式编辑的速度。 方法延伸:使用名称管理器定义常量 除了用“$”符号,你还可以为需要固定的数值“起个名字”。点击“公式”选项卡下的“名称管理器”,新建一个名称,比如“增值税率”,在“引用位置”里直接输入一个固定的数字,比如“=0.13”。之后,在任何公式中,你都可以直接输入“=销售额增值税率”。这个“增值税率”就是一个被绝对定义的常量,清晰且不易出错,特别适合在复杂工作簿中管理多个固定参数。 固定数值的进阶应用:在多表汇总中锁定工作表 当公式需要跨工作表引用一个固定单元格时,锁定的概念同样适用,并且需要连同工作表名一起考虑。例如,公式“=SUM(Sheet1!$A$1:$A$10)”汇总的是名为“Sheet1”的工作表中固定区域A1到A10的数据。即使把这个公式复制到其他工作表,它依然会去汇总Sheet1的指定区域,而不会跑到其他表去。这里的“$”锁定了单元格区域,“Sheet1!”则锁定了工作表,双重保险确保数据源固定不变。 应对混合引用:制作九九乘法表 混合引用(即只锁行或只锁列)是理解固定数值的绝佳练习。以制作九九乘法表为例。在B2单元格输入公式“=$A2B$1”,然后向右、向下填充。这里,“$A2”锁定了A列,所以向右拖动时,乘数始终来自A列的行号;“B$1”锁定了第1行,所以向下拖动时,乘数始终来自第1行的列标。仅用一个混合引用公式,就能快速生成整个乘法表,完美展示了固定行或固定列的威力。 常见错误排查:为什么“固定”了还是出错? 有时明明加了“$”,结果还是不对。这时你需要检查几个点:第一,检查“$”是否加对了位置,是锁行、锁列还是全锁,是否符合你的需求。第二,检查被引用的固定单元格本身是否被意外修改或清空。第三,在跨表引用时,检查工作表名称是否正确,特别是当工作表名包含空格或特殊字符时,需要用单引号括起来,如“=’销售数据’!$G$5”。第四,如果使用了名称,检查名称的引用定义是否准确。 在数组公式与动态数组中的固定思维 在新版本Excel的动态数组函数中,固定数值的概念同样重要。例如,使用SEQUENCE(序列函数)生成序列时,你可能需要以一个固定单元格的值作为序列的起始数或步长。公式“=SEQUENCE(10, 1, $B$1, 1)”会生成一个以B1单元格数值为起点的10行1列的序列。这里固定B1,确保了序列起点由该单元格控制,修改B1的值,整个序列会随之刷新。 利用表格结构化引用实现智能固定 如果你将数据区域转换为“表格”(Ctrl+T),公式会使用“结构化引用”,如“=SUM(Table1[销售额])”。这种引用方式本身就更清晰。当你在表格内新增行时,公式会自动扩展引用范围,这看似“不固定”,但实际上,它固定的是“表格的某列”这个逻辑概念。如果你想引用表格中的某个特定标题行或总计行,结构化引用同样能提供稳定、易读的指向。 保护固定数值:防止误修改 固定了公式中的引用,但别人可能不小心修改了你用来作为固定值的那个源单元格。为了防止这种情况,你可以锁定并保护该单元格。首先,选中需要保护的固定值单元格,右键选择“设置单元格格式”,在“保护”选项卡中勾选“锁定”。然后,点击“审阅”选项卡下的“保护工作表”,设置一个密码。这样,被锁定的单元格就无法被直接编辑了,从而物理上确保了“固定数值”的安全。 思维升华:固定数值的本质是建立稳定锚点 归根结底,在Excel中固定数值,其本质是在动态计算的海洋中建立一个或多个稳定的“锚点”。这些锚点可以是常数、关键参数、基准数据或标准参照表。掌握固定数值的技巧,意味着你掌握了控制公式行为的主权,能让计算按照你设定的逻辑精确运行,而不是被Excel的默认规则“牵着鼻子走”。这是从Excel初学者迈向熟练使用者的关键一步。 希望通过以上从原理到场景、从基础到进阶的全面讲解,你已经对“excel公式固定数值怎么设置”这个问题有了透彻的理解。记住,无论是简单的美元符号“$”,还是名称、表格等高级功能,目的都是为了让数据计算更可靠、更高效。多加练习,你就能在面对任何复杂表格时,都能自信地“锁定”关键数据,让公式乖乖听话。
推荐文章
要在Excel中让公式计算的结果固定显示为两位小数,核心方法是利用单元格的“设置单元格格式”功能,选择“数值”并设定小数位数为2,或者直接使用ROUND、TEXT等函数在公式内部进行控制,这能确保数据呈现规范统一,满足财务、统计等场景的精确显示需求。
2026-03-19 03:56:16
294人看过
在Excel公式中固定数值,核心是通过使用绝对引用符号“$”锁定单元格地址,或利用“名称管理器”将数值定义为常量名称,从而实现公式复制或数据变动时特定数值保持不变,这是处理“excel公式中固定数值怎么设置选项”问题的精髓。
2026-03-19 03:55:13
357人看过
学好Excel公式的关键在于构建系统化学习路径,从理解基础函数逻辑开始,循序渐进掌握嵌套组合技巧,结合真实场景反复实践,并建立结构化知识库。本文将提供十二个具体步骤,涵盖从思维转变到实战应用的全方位方法,帮助读者突破公式学习瓶颈,真正掌握“怎么学好excel公式的方法”的核心要领。
2026-03-19 03:54:29
327人看过
在Excel中设置公式固定数字,核心是使用绝对引用功能,通过为单元格地址的行号或列标前添加美元符号($),即可在公式复制或填充时锁定特定数值或引用位置,确保计算基准不变。掌握这一技巧能有效提升数据处理的准确性与效率,是进阶使用表格软件的必备技能。
2026-03-19 03:53:34
104人看过

.webp)

.webp)